GB/T 34712-2017
ActiveDetermination for the flagging of adhesive tape
胶粘带起翘性的测定
Application Summary AI generated
This standard specifies a test method for measuring the tendency of adhesive tape edges to lift or flag from a substrate after application. It is primarily used in quality control and product development within the adhesive tape manufacturing industry, particularly for tapes used in packaging, electrical insulation, and automotive assembly where edge adhesion reliability is critical. The test evaluates performance under controlled conditions to ensure tapes meet end-use requirements for long-term bonding stability.
